From de029ce46056e02908b5390da9b71a6a59133f26 Mon Sep 17 00:00:00 2001 From: Guus Sliepen Date: Thu, 11 Jun 2009 19:39:25 +0200 Subject: [PATCH 1/1] Change level of some debug messages, zero pointer after freeing hostname. --- src/net_packet.c | 2 +- src/node.c | 5 +++-- 2 files changed, 4 insertions(+), 3 deletions(-) diff --git a/src/net_packet.c b/src/net_packet.c index 5e503f58..31c44771 100644 --- a/src/net_packet.c +++ b/src/net_packet.c @@ -71,7 +71,7 @@ void send_mtu_probe(node_t *n) n->mtuevent = NULL; if(!n->status.reachable) { - ifdebug(TRAFFIC) logger(LOG_INFO, _("Trying to send MTU probe to unreachable node %s (%s)"), n->name, n->hostname); + logger(LOG_DEBUG, _("Trying to send MTU probe to unreachable node %s (%s)"), n->name, n->hostname); return; } diff --git a/src/node.c b/src/node.c index 9d359253..a4ef78f2 100644 --- a/src/node.c +++ b/src/node.c @@ -176,10 +176,11 @@ void update_node_udp(node_t *n, const sockaddr_t *sa) n->hostname = sockaddr2hostname(&n->address); avl_delete(node_udp_tree, n); avl_insert(node_udp_tree, n); - logger(LOG_DEBUG, "UDP address of %s set to %s", n->name, n->hostname); + ifdebug(PROTOCOL) logger(LOG_DEBUG, "UDP address of %s set to %s", n->name, n->hostname); } else { memset(&n->address, 0, sizeof n->address); - logger(LOG_DEBUG, "UDP address of %s cleared", n->name); + n->hostname = 0; + ifdebug(PROTOCOL) logger(LOG_DEBUG, "UDP address of %s cleared", n->name); } } -- 2.20.1